    OFFSET DENIES BLUEFACE’S CLAIM HE SLEPT WITH CHRISEAN ROCK

    Offset has come out to quickly and vehemently deny claims he slept with Chrisean Rock after Blueface alleged the two had an encounter last month.

    Blueface set social media ablaze on Sunday (December 10) when he blasted his ex-girlfriend on Twitter, claiming she slept with the Migos rapper.

    “Being tatted ona hoe is not a flex you literally fucked cardi B husband couple weeks ago I’m tired of n-ggas looking at me while they fucking you get the rest of em gone asap please,” he began.

    Offset quickly attempted to defuse the situation and refuted Blueface’s claims.

    “I ain’t never talk or touch that lady. Real talk man you need some help,” Set replied.

    Blueface then doubled-down on his claims and named November 10 as the exact date the alleged encounter went down between Offset and Rock.

    “Tried to keep yo secret but you keep popping it on these apps ima only state facts everytime,” he wrote. “So you ain’t fuck cardi husband November 10th at 4am at their house in LA…I’m making this up ?”

    This is far from the first time Cardi B’s husband has been hit with cheating rumors. Over the summer, Cardi threatened to sue a Twitter user who accused Set of infidelity.

    “So you guys are going to receive a letter from his lawyer,” Cardi stated in a since-deleted voice note on X. “Because all these little games that you guys want to play online — it’s going to be over with.”

    She added: “You’re going to be getting sued, and we’re going to make an example out of you. Yeah, and that was a terrible A.I. voice, by the way. So yeah [kisses microphone] bye!”

    The allegation involving Offset is just the latest in an ongoing war of words between Blueface and Chrisean. Earlier this weekend the “Thotiana” rapper told fans online that he had volunteered for a DNA test to confirm the paternity of his son with Chrisean.

    The test allegedly proved that he is in fact not the father of the little boy, who was born in the midst of the tumultuous couple’s breakup earlier this year.

    “Tell me why I snook an swab this baby dna test results came in,” he wrote. “iam not the father smh [facepalm emoji] it’s a bitter sweat feeling cus I was coming around to it but definitely in my best interes [prayer-hand emoji] thank you Jesus [smiley face emoji].”

    He added: “I can’t even pretend like im not happy as hell.”
